Final Judgments. A final judgment or judgments not capable of further appeal for the payment of money in respect of the Borrower or its wholly-owned Subsidiaries in excess of $2,000,000 in the aggregate (net of insurance proceeds which are reasonably expected to be paid), shall be rendered by one or more Government Authorities, arbitral tribunals or other bodies having jurisdiction and the same shall not be complied with, discharged (or provision shall not be made for such discharge) or a stay of execution shall not be procured, within thirty days from the date of entry of such judgment or judgments;
